Perched dramatically by the bay and connected to Newport by causeway, within walking distance of shopping and nightlife (20 minutes at a brisk pace), this property is the city's best commercial address, a large-scale, service-oriented operation with notable dining. And though it may be inconvenient to Thames Street's galleries, cafes and taverns, the views from its Goat Island perch are stunning. General Hotel Information
Waterfront hotel on private island with panoramic views of Newport Harbor and downtown - Connected by causeway to city center.
| Year Built/ Renovated: | 1970/ 2005 |
| Check In/ Out Time: | 4:00 PM/ 11:00 AM |
| Number of Floors/ Rooms: | 9/ 264 |
